无人值守Linux安装教程: Kickstart实战与Linux系统管理详解

需积分: 10 3 下载量 81 浏览量 更新于2024-07-12 收藏 3.44MB PPT 举报
本教程详细介绍了Linux系统配置与管理的各个方面,特别是针对"无人值守安装"这一主题。无人值守安装,也称为 Kickstart 安装,是一种在Linux发行版Fedora中广泛应用的自动化安装方式。它通过创建一个名为ks.cfg的配置文件来预先设定安装过程中的参数,如命令、软件包列表和脚本,使得安装过程无需用户实时交互,极大地提高了部署效率。 ks.cfg文件是关键,它由三个主要部分构成: 1. 命令 (command):这部分定义了安装过程中一系列的执行步骤,比如选择语言、分区磁盘等。 2. 软件包列表 (%packages):列出要安装的软件包,确保系统预置了所需的组件。 3. 运行的脚本 (scripts):这部分可能包含自定义的脚本,用于执行特定任务,如设置用户权限、配置网络连接等。 Linux系统配置教程详细地探讨了多个章节: - 第1章 Linux概述,讲述了Linux的起源(包括芬兰学生Linus Torvalds开发Linux的背景)、发展历史以及开源运动的重要性和GNU公共许可证(GPL)的作用。 - 第2章 Kickstart无人值守安装,深入解析了如何创建和利用ks.cfg文件进行自动化安装。 - 第3~7章 分别涵盖了Linux文件系统、用户管理、开机启动、网络配置和驱动程序模块的管理。 - 第8章 Linux系统管理子系统,涉及系统的维护和优化。 - 第9章 Linux内核编译,对于高级用户和开发者来说,这是一个关键环节。 - 第10章 Linux系统XWindow的进阶内容,扩展了图形界面的使用知识。 - 附录 提供了丰富的Linux资源网站,便于读者进一步学习和探索。 本教程旨在帮助读者全面理解和掌握Linux系统配置与管理的技巧,无论是初次接触Linux的新手还是希望提升技能的资深用户,都能从中获益匪浅。通过实例演示和实战项目,学员可以逐步掌握Linux系统管理和维护的关键技能。